Variability, heritability and genetic advance in yard long bean genotypes (Vignaunguiculata subsp. sesquipedalis (L.) verdcourt) under polyhouse condition

Abstract

Thirty yard long bean (Vignaunguiculata subsp. sesquipedalis (L.) Verdcourt) genotypes were evaluated for yield and quality characters under naturally ventilated polyhouse. Polyhouse cultivation helps to protect the crop against biotic (pests, diseases and weeds) and abiotic (temperature, humidity light,) stresses and to ensure round the year production of high-value vegetables. The analysis of variance revealed significant difference among varieties for all the characters studied. High genotypic coefficient of variance, heritability and genetic advance estimated for pods per plant, pod weight and 100 seed weight indicated good scope for their improvement through selection.
